# What Is a Referral Software Platform?

Oleksandr Honcharov, CEO at FlawlessMLM 

**Updated:** August 2026

**In short:** a referral software platform is a comprehensive, all-in-one solution that combines referral tracking, campaign management, reward automation, analytics, and integrations into a single cloud-based system.

The word "platform" distinguishes a complete referral software platform from a single-purpose referral tool. A tool might only generate links or only track clicks. A platform ties every function together: link generation, tracking, fraud detection, reward calculation, payout processing, analytics, and integrations with external systems.

A referral software platform typically serves multiple user roles. Administrators configure programs, set rules, and monitor performance. Advocates (customers, distributors, partners) access their dashboards to see referral activity and earned rewards. And the engineering team connects the platform to other systems via API.

For MLM companies, a referral software platform is effectively the company's operating system. It is where the compensation plan runs, where genealogy data lives, where commissions are calculated, and where distributors manage their businesses. The difference between an MLM back office and a referral software platform is that the back office includes additional functions like autoship management, event registration, and training portals. **Common mistakes to avoid**

*   **Calling a tool a platform** – if the vendor offers only tracking with no analytics, no reward automation, and no API, it is a tool, not a platform.
*   **Overbuying** – a startup running its first referral program does not need an enterprise referral software platform with 50 modules on day one.
*   **Ignoring API quality** – a referral software platform with a poorly documented or rate-limited API cannot support custom integrations that become necessary at scale.
*   **No multi-program support** – the platform should support running multiple referral programs (customer, partner, employee, ambassador) from one admin panel.
*   **Vendor lock-in** – confirm that the platform allows full data export so that switching vendors does not mean losing years of referral history.

**Related questions**

**How does a referral software platform differ from referral software?**

Referral software can be a single-function tool. A referral software platform integrates multiple functions (tracking, rewards, analytics, integrations) into one system with a unified data model.

**Is a referral software platform the same as an MLM back office?**

They overlap significantly. An MLM back office is a referral software platform plus additional modules like autoship, events, training, and compliance management.

**What should a referral software platform's API include?**

At minimum: referral creation, conversion tracking, reward queries, payout history, and user management endpoints, all with clear documentation, versioning, and reasonable rate limits.

**Can a referral software platform support white label referral software deployment?**

Many platforms offer white label referral software options, removing the vendor's branding and applying the client company's brand. This is standard for MLM deployments.
